  • Across most of Canada, there are water restrictions and fire restrictions.

    • Water restrictions; limits on watering gardens, filling pools, or washing cars during dry periods.

    • Fire restrictions; such as bans on campfires, fireworks, or outdoor burning due to high fire risk.
